Why is my power on/off button not working

Up until about one month ago, my power button or turn off on button stopped working on my iPhone 5s? No clicking when I press it either. I have to go to settings >shut down phone, to get it to turn off. The only way I am able to get it to turn on is to plug it in the charger? Please help M

Your button may be damaged. This can happen over time and use or it could be caused by a drop or impact or water corroding the inner workings.

You can look at this guide to see what is involved in changing the button flex.
